- Chartered Quantity Surveyors
Chartered Quantity Surveyors (CQS) offer a specialized range of services that are critical to the successful management of construction projects. They focus on all aspects of the financial and contractual management of construction projects, ensuring effective use of resources and compliance with relevant regulations. Below is a comprehensive overview of the services provided by Chartered Quantity Surveyors:

Pre-Contract Services
- Feasibility Studies
- Evaluate project viability, assessing the financial implications and potential risks.
- Provide comprehensive reports that guide clients in the decision-making process.
- Cost Planning and Estimation
- Develop initial cost estimates based on project specifications and scope.
- Prepare detailed cost plans that outline expected expenditure across various stages of the project.
- Value Engineering
- Identify areas for cost savings while maintaining project value and performance.
- Provide alternatives for materials, methods, or processes that achieve cost efficiencies.
- Tender Documentation and Bidding Process
- Prepare and manage tender documents, including bill of quantities (BoQ).
- Assist clients in evaluating tenders and selecting the most suitable contractor based on cost and capability.
- Feasibility Studies
Contract Administration
- Contract Negotiation and Management
- Advise on contract terms and conditions to ensure they are fair and protect the client’s interests.
- Manage contracts throughout the project lifecycle to ensure compliance with terms and recognized standards.
- Interim Valuations and Payment Processing
- Conduct site inspections to assess progress and determine interim payment valuations.
- Prepare and submit payment certificates to ensure timely payments to contractors.
- Contract Negotiation and Management
Cost Control and Monitoring
- Cost Reporting
- Provide regular, detailed reports on project costs, including forecasts and budget variances.
- Use advanced cost management tools and software for accurate assessments.
- Change Management
- Manage variations and change orders meticulously, assessing the financial impact and ensuring client approval.
- Negotiate costs associated with changes to maintain project budget integrity.
- Cost Reporting
Post-Contract Services
- Final Account Preparation
- Prepare the final account to settle all financial matters related to the project.
- Review and negotiate the final billing with contractors to ensure all aspects are accounted for.
- Dispute Resolution
- Act as mediators in case of disputes between clients and contractors regarding contractual obligations or payments.
- Provide expert testimony if disputes escalate to legal proceedings.
- Final Account Preparation
Advisory Services
- Risk Management
- Analyze and forecast potential financial and operational risks associated with construction projects.
- Develop risk mitigation strategies to minimize cost overruns and project delays.
- Sustainability and Environmental Compliance
- Provide guidance on incorporating sustainable practices and materials into construction projects.
- Assess life-cycle costs for sustainable initiatives.
- Risk Management
Specialist Services
- Cost Benchmarking
- Provide benchmarking services against industry standards to assess cost competitiveness.
- Conduct comparisons of potential savings.
- Cost Benchmarking
Training and Development
- Offer workshops or training sessions for clients on cost management, risk assessment, and best practices in quantity surveying.
- Stay updated on industry trends and regulations to provide clients with current cost and quantity management insights.
